About my garden: When we moved here, both the front and back garden were completely covered in grass. Since 1999, I have worked to change both.
The front garden is completely my own idea. I wanted different levels, only an arms length wide for ease of planting/weeding. The plant I am most proud of is the Magnolia tree - being originally from Co. Kilkenny where the soil is limy, I had never seen a magnolia tree until I came to Dublin. I had it in a container in the back for a while but I knew it would be "a front garden" plant. I couldn't count the number of times I have been asked about it by neighbours.
In early 2008, with a plan from Barry Lupton (registered garden designer), my husband and father-in-law began to change the back garden to make it suitable for our young family. With a generous patio area for tricycles, a gravel pit for trucks & loaders, a lawn for football and two flower beds for me, the structural work is done.
